Industrious, brave, or powerful
Emary is a rare variant of Emery, which stems from the Germanic name Emmerich. It combines elements meaning 'work' or 'industrious' with 'power' or 'ruler'. While historically used for both genders, this spelling is currently more common for girls in the United States.
Less common today
Emary isn't in the latest US Top 1000. It last peaked at #7,122 in 2023.
